What Defines the Best Vacuum Batteries for Long-Lasting Power?

The best vacuum batteries for long-lasting power are defined by their energy capacity, battery chemistry, charge time, and lifespan.

  1. Energy Capacity
  2. Battery Chemistry
  3. Charge Time
  4. Lifespan
  5. Performance in Extreme Temperatures
  6. Weight and Size
  7. Fast Charge Technology
  8. Brand Reputation and User Reviews

The following points expand on these key attributes that contribute to the effectiveness of vacuum batteries.

  1. Energy Capacity: Energy capacity refers to the amount of energy a battery can store, usually measured in amp-hours (Ah) or watt-hours (Wh). A higher energy capacity means a longer runtime for vacuums between charges. For example, lithium-ion batteries often have higher energy capacities compared to nickel-cadmium or lead-acid batteries. According to a study by Battery University, a lithium-ion battery can have up to 300 Wh/kg, enhancing efficiency.

  2. Battery Chemistry: Battery chemistry influences performance characteristics like cycle life, discharge rate, and safety. Common types include lithium-ion, nickel-cadmium (NiCd), and nickel-metal hydride (NiMH). Lithium-ion batteries are favored for vacuum cleaners due to their ability to maintain power levels until fully depleted, outperforming NiCd in both longevity and environmental impact.

  3. Charge Time: Charge time is the duration it takes for a battery to reach full capacity. Some advanced batteries offer quick charging capabilities, reducing downtime. A vacuum with fast-charge technology can reach 80% of its capacity in as little as 30 minutes, as noted by brands like Dyson. This feature is particularly appealing to users who require immediate power.

  4. Lifespan: Lifespan measures how many charge cycles a battery can withstand before its capacity significantly diminishes. Lithium-ion batteries typically have a lifespan of 2,000 to 3,000 cycles, while NiCd batteries may last only about 1,000 cycles. Regular maintenance, such as not letting them discharge completely, can extend lifespan. According to research conducted by the Department of Energy, proper care can increase a battery’s effective life by up to 25%.

  5. Performance in Extreme Temperatures: Performance can vary with temperature changes, affecting efficiency. Some batteries struggle in high heat or low cold, impacting vacuum operation. For instance, lithium-ion batteries can perform well in temperatures ranging from -20°C to 60°C, making them reliable for varied environments.

  6. Weight and Size: Weight and size directly influence the maneuverability of cordless vacuum cleaners. Users often prefer lightweight designs that do not compromise battery performance. How Does Battery Capacity Impact Vacuum Performance?

Battery capacity directly impacts vacuum performance. Higher battery capacity allows a vacuum to run for a longer duration. Longer run times enable the cleaning of larger areas without needing a recharge. This is especially important for cordless models, where power storage is limited.

In addition, higher capacity can result in stronger suction power. Increased energy supply enhances motor performance, boosting the vacuum’s ability to lift debris effectively. This improvement is critical for cleaning surfaces like carpets, which require more power for thorough cleaning.

Additionally, battery capacity affects charging time. Larger batteries may take longer to recharge, which can impact convenience. Users must consider how often they can recharge the battery versus how much cleaning time they need.

Overall, understanding the relationship between battery capacity and vacuum performance aids in choosing the right vacuum for specific cleaning needs.

What Key Features Should You Consider When Selecting Vacuum Batteries?

When selecting vacuum batteries, you should consider performance, capacity, compatibility, safety, and recharge time.

  1. Performance
  2. Capacity
  3. Compatibility
  4. Safety
  5. Recharge Time

Understanding these features can help you make the best choice for your vacuum battery needs.

  1. Performance: Performance refers to how efficiently the vacuum battery can power the device. This includes the voltage and wattage it delivers. A high-performing battery allows for strong suction power, which is essential for effective cleaning. For example, lithium-ion batteries typically offer better performance than nickel-cadmium (NiCd) batteries, delivering consistent power throughout their charge cycle.

  2. Capacity: Capacity is measured in milliamp hours (mAh) or amp hours (Ah) and indicates how long the battery can run before needing a recharge. A higher capacity means longer operational time. For instance, a 3000 mAh battery will last longer than a 2000 mAh battery under the same usage conditions. This is a critical factor for users who require extended cleaning sessions without interruptions.

  3. Compatibility: Compatibility ensures that the battery fits and works well with your vacuum model. Many brands offer proprietary batteries that may not work with other devices. It is essential to check the manufacturer’s specifications to find a battery that matches your vacuum. Mismatched batteries can lead to poor performance or damage.

  4. Safety: Safety features include mechanisms to prevent overheating, short-circuiting, and overcharging. Lithium batteries, for example, come with built-in protection circuits to mitigate these risks. In 2021, the National Fire Protection Association reported that battery safety incidents are on the rise, emphasizing the importance of selecting batteries with adequate safety certifications.

  5. Recharge Time: Recharge time indicates how long it takes for the battery to fully charge. A shorter recharge time can enhance user convenience. Some batteries can recharge in as little as 30 minutes, while others may take several hours. Users often prefer batteries with quicker recharge capabilities to minimize downtime during cleaning.

By evaluating these features, you can choose vacuum batteries that meet your specific needs while ensuring safety and efficiency.
